
Bad news travels fast, and I’m sure that many of you have heard that the sporting art world lost one of its premier members – not to mention a very nice guy – when artist John Swan passed away last weekend.Miramichi Salmon Association USA is honoring John Swan and Luther Hall at its dinner in Maine this Saturday evening February 22nd. The Swan family has donated this extraordinary piece of salmon art for the auction. It is 41 by 33 inches and depicts a classic salmon fishing scene on either the Restigouche or a Gaspe River.The painting was in John’s personal collection, and I don’t believe it has ever been sold. Everything about it is 100% pristine. Steve O’Brian owner of the highly regarded Copley Fine Art Auctions has compared Swan’s work as the modern successor to the great Ogden Pleissner.
